AI코딩도구 썸네일

바이브 코딩을 위한 AI 코딩 도구 Best 7 비교

개발자에게 흐름 즉, 바이브(Vibe)는 무엇보다 중요하다. 머릿속 생각을 막힘없이 코드로 작성하는 바이브 코딩, 즉 끊김 없는 몰입 상태는 개발자에게 생명과도 같다. 2025년 10월 현재, AI 코딩 도구는 단순 자동완성을 넘어 AI 에이전트와 네이티브 IDE가 화두다. 이 최신 트렌드 속에서 개발자의 바이브를 중단시키지 않고 오히려 증폭시켜 줄 최고의 AI 코딩 도구 7가지를 전격 비교 분석해 본다.

■ 2025년 AI 코딩 트렌드: 완성에서 수행으로

불과 1~2년 전만 해도 AI 코딩 도구는 자동완성(Autocompletion)이 전부인 줄 알았다. 하지만 2025년 10월 현재, 시장의 패러다임은 완전히 바뀌었다. 이제 AI는 단순히 코드 라인을 제안하는 것을 넘어, 개발자의 의도를 파악하고 복잡한 작업을 수행하는 에이전트(Agent)의 시대로 접어들었다.

“이 모듈 전체를 리팩토링해줘” 또는 “이 이슈 티켓을 기반으로 테스트 코드를 작성해줘” 같은 명령을 AI가 이해하고, 여러 파일에 걸친 변경 사항을 스스로 계획하고 제안한다. 또한, IDE의 플러그인 형태를 넘어, IDE 자체가 AI와 하나가 된 AI 네이티브 도구들이 큰 호응을 얻고 있다. 이 격변기 속에서, 개발자의 섬세한 흐름을 가장 잘 유지시켜 주는 도구는 무엇을까 생각해 본다.

■ 주류가 된 AI 네이티브 IDE – 커서(Cursor) vs 윈드서프(Windsurf)

2025년 ‘바이브 코딩’의 중심에는 단연 AI 네이티브 IDE가 있다. 이는 기존 VS Code나 IntelliJ에 AI 플러그인을 추가한 것이 아니라, 처음부터 AI와의 상호작용을 전제로 설계된 편집기다.

1. 커서 (Cursor): 압도적인 파워, 모든 LLM을 하나로

커서(Cursor)는 현존하는 가장 유명하고 강력한 바이브 도구다. VS Code를 기반으로 했지만, 이제는 완전히 다른 차원의 도구가 되었다.

Cursor agent 기능
Cursor agent 기능

커서의 핵심은 Cmd+K (Windows: Ctrl+K)를 통한 인라인 수정이다. 코드를 블록으로 지정하고 Cmd+K를 누르면, 그 자리에서 바로 AI에게 명령을 내릴 수 있다. 여기에서 “이 코드를 더 효율적인 로직으로 바꿔줘” 같은 명령을 작성하면, 이 명령이 즉각 반영된다. 또한, @ 기호를 사용해 내 프로젝트의 특정 파일(@components/Button.tsx)이나 공식 문서(@ReactDocs)를 AI의 문맥에 포함시킬 수 있다.

가장 강력한 점은 여러 AI 모델들(GPT-4o, Claude 3.5 Sonnet 등)을 자유롭게 변경하고 선택할 수 있다는 것이다. 하나의 모델이 만족스럽지 못한 답변을 내놓을 때, 즉시 다른 모델에게 물어보며 흐름을 이어갈 수 있다.

Cursor 가격

2. 윈드서프 (Windsurf): ‘흐름’ 자체를 디자인한 UX

윈드서프(Windsurf)는 커서의 강력한 대항마로, 흐름(Flow)과 UX에 더욱 집중했다. 커서가 파워 유저를 위한 강력한 기능을 제공한다면, 윈드서프는 더 직관적이고 매끄러운 경험을 선사한다. OpenAI가 커서의 대항마로 윈드서프를 인수한 이후 더욱 기대대는 도구가 되었다.

Windsurf IDE의 직관적인 에이전트 작업 UI

윈드서프는 에이전트 기능을 통해 복잡한 작업을 단순화하는 데 탁월하다. 예를 들어, “이 프로젝트의 웹 프리뷰 서버를 띄우고 라이브 리로딩을 설정해줘” 같은 명령을 내리면, AI 에이전트가 필요한 스크립트를 실행하고 환경을 설정한다. 개발자는 자잘한 설정에 바이브를 빼앗기지 않고 오직 로직 구현에만 집중할 수 있다.

windsurf의 가격정책

■ 에이전트로 진화한 기존 강자들

AI 네이티브 IDE가 새로운 시장을 개척하는 동안, 기존의 강자들 역시 에이전트 기능을 탑재하며 무섭게 진화했다.

3. 깃헙 코파일럿 (GitHub Copilot): 워크스페이스로의 진화

깃헙 코파일럿은 여전히 시장 점유율 1위의 표준이다. 2025년의 코파일럿은 단순 자동완성 도구가 아니다. 코파일럿 워크스페이스(Copilot Workspace)라는 개념이 도입되면서, 이제는 깃헙 이슈 티켓이나 PR(풀 리퀘스트)을 기반으로 AI가 작업 계획을 세우기 까지 한다.

Github copilot 작업 이미지

개발자가 Github 이슈를 AI에게 할당하면, 코파일럿 에이전트가 이슈를 해결하기 위해 수정해야 할 파일 목록과 코드 변경안(Diff)을 통째로 제안한다. 개발자는 이 계획을 검토하고 승인하기만 하면 된다. 이는 현재의 바이브를 깨지 않고도 거대한 컨텍스트의 작업을 처리하게 해준다.

GitHub Copilot 가격정책

4. 에이더 (Aider): 터미널에서 만나는 최고의 페어 프로그래머

2025년의 가장 흥미로운 트렌드 중 하나는 터미널로의 회귀다. 그리고 그 중심에 에이더(Aider)가 있다. 에이더는 GUI가 없는, 순수 CLI(명령 줄 인터페이스) 기반의 AI 페어 프로그래머다.

 $ aider main.py utils.py (Aider) Loaded main.py and utils.py. > main.py의 로직을 utils.py의 헬퍼 함수를 사용하도록 리팩토링해줘.

터미널에서 위와 같이 대화하면, 에이더는 즉시 파일을 분석하고 수정 사항을 실제 파일에 바로 적용한다. 심지어 변경이 완료되면 논리적인 커밋 메시지와 함께 자동으로 Git 커밋까지 수행할 수 있다. 마우스를 잡거나 창을 전환할 필요 없이, 키보드 위에서 모든 코딩과 버전 관리가 이루어진다. 이는 UI의 방해를 전혀 받지 않는, 가장 순수한 형태의 바이브 코딩이라 할 수 있다.

■ 특수 목적을 위한 전문가용 도구

모든 개발자가 같은 바이브를 추구하지는 않는다. 특정 환경과 목적에 따라 최적화된 도구들은 여전히 강력한 입지를 가지고 있다.

5. 탭나인 (Tabnine): 속도와 타협 불가능한 보안

탭나인(Tabnine)의 핵심 가치는 2025년에도 변함없이 속도와 보안이다. 탭나인은 AI 모델을 로컬(On-premise) 환경이나 VPC 내에 설치하여 실행할 수 있다. 이는 코드가 단 한 줄도 외부 서버로 전송되지 않음을 의미한다.

보안이 생명인 금융, 의료, 혹은 핵심 기술을 다루는 기업에서 AI 코딩 도구를 사용하려 할 때, 탭나인은 거의 유일한 선택지다. 또한, 네트워크 지연 시간이 전혀 없기 때문에 그 어떤 도구보다 반응성이 뛰어나기도 하다.

6. 제트브레인 AI 어시스턴트 (JetBrains AI Assistant)

IntelliJ, PyCharm, WebStorm 등 JetBrains 생태계의 사용자라면 다른 곳을 볼 필요가 없다. JetBrains AI 어시스턴트는 IDE와 가장 깊게 통합되어 있다.

이 도구의 진가는 단순 코드 생성이 아니라 심층 리팩토링에서 나온다. IDE가 이미 완벽하게 분석하고 있는 프로젝트의 복잡한 심볼 인덱스와 구조(AST)를 AI가 그대로 활용한다. “이 자바 클래스를 코틀린 데이터 클래스로 변환해줘” 같은 요청은, 다른 AI가 흉내 낼 수 없는 수준의 정확도로 IDE의 강력한 리팩토링 엔진과 연동되어 수행된다.

7. 아마존 Q 개발자 (Amazon Q Developer)

만약 사용하는 제품이 AWS 위에 구축되어 있다면, 아마존 Q 디벨로퍼(구 코드위스퍼러)를 염두해 볼만 하다. 현재 Amazon Q Developer는 단순한 코딩 도구를 넘어, AWS 생태계 전체의 전문가 역할을 하고 있다.

코드를 작성하는 과정에서 “이 S3 버킷 정책의 보안 취약점을 스캔해줘”라고 요청하거나, “이 람다(Lambda) 함수의 비용을 최적화하는 코드를 제안해줘”라고 물어볼 수 있다. 이는 코딩의 ‘바이브’를 넘어 인프라 운영의 ‘바이브’까지 연결해 주는 유일한 도구다.

■ 나의 바이브에 맞는 도구를 선택하자

2025년 10월 현재, AI 코딩 도구는 개발자의 비서가 아니라 동료이자 대리인이 되었다. 이제 어떤 도구를 선택할지는 나의 개발 바이브가 어디에 있는지를 스스로 묻는 것에서 시작해야 한다.

  • 가장 강력한 올인원 AI IDE 환경을 원한다면 커서(Cursor)를 선택하라.
  • 터미널의 방해 없는 몰입감을 선호한다면 에이더(Aider)가 답이다.
  • 가장 안정적인 표준과 Git 생태계 통합이 중요하다면 깃헙 코파일럿이다.
  • 보안이 타협 불가능한 지점이라면 탭나인(Tabnine)이다.
  • JetBrains 혹은 AWS 생태계에 깊이 의존하고 있다면, 각각의 전용 어시스턴트가 최고의 ‘바이브’를 선사할 것이다.

기술은 AI에게 지루한 일을 맡기고, 개발자는 더 창의적인 문제 해결에 집중하는 방향으로 나아가고 있다. AI의 발전 속도가 무섭지만, 우리도 가만히 있을 수 만은 없다. 지금은 이 강력한 도구들을 활용해 당신의 바이브를 최고로 끌어올릴 때다.

댓글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다